I'm pretty happy with the Galaxy S3 on Verizon except for the email functionality. I'm using a POP3 account, and it seems a downgrade from the email on my old HTC Incredible. A few items that bug me:

- S3 can only check email every 15 minutes, which is most frequent setting; Verizon Rep said it is to save battery life. The Incredible seemed like it was constantly checking the sever and would usually get emails even before my desktop PC with an email program open would.

- on the S3, the amount of time that emails stay in the inbox after being read is very arbitrary, and they seem to disappear after just a couple of hours. Even if I've read them, I'd like them to stay in the inbox for at last a day.

- SMS notification icon (envelope) appears on the lock screen when a text is received, but there is no email notification on the lock screen.

The Verizon rep said there is better email functionality on the phone if I use gmail - is that true? Or is there a better email app or widget I can use with my POP3 account?

Gmail IS much better, thats undeniable. Which Service provider is your POP3 account with? POP3 is ancient. Does it not support IMAP?

In regards to frequency, in the Samsung email client, I can sync every 5 minutes too, although I haven't got POP3 to test it. m I am using exchange, which also has push (which pop3 wont have).

Gmail is IMHO the best web mail anyway. Better than Yahoo, AOL, hotmail etc. But with the Gmail app, it syncs using push so there is no scheduled checking. It receives an email when there is one and thats it. Best for battery life.
